Rocket Lab Corporation (NASDAQ:RKLB - Get Free Report) shares were down 3.4% during trading on Monday after the company announced weaker than expected quarterly earnings. The stock traded as low as $79.77 and last traded at $80.04. Approximately 29,869,221 shares were traded during mid-day trading, an increase of 24% from the average daily volume of 24,107,223 shares. The stock had previously closed at $82.83.
The rocket manufacturer reported ($0.08) ear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.06) by ($0.02). The firm had revenue of $234.07 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$231.62 million. Rocket Lab had a negative net margin of 26.87% and a negative return on equity of 11.72%.

Rocket Lab is an aerospace company that provides launch services, spacecraft, and space systems for commercial and government customers. The company's primary launch vehicle is Electron, a small-lift orbital rocket designed to deploy small satellites and rideshare payloads to low Earth orbit. Rocket Lab also develops and manufactures the Rutherford engine, noted for its electric-pump-fed design and additive-manufactured components, which powers Electron and supports the company's propulsion capabilities.
